With a spectacular location in the buzzing King Street Wharf precinct, just a stone’s throw from the water of Darling Harbour, Lime Street Café serves up a multitude of mouth-watering fare to suit the fancies of all foodies. Groupies have the option to dine midweek, which is Monday through Thursday, or upgrade and enjoy the spread on a Friday or Saturday. Paired-up peeps are welcomed into the comfortable and contemporary eatery with a glass of house wine or beer each, before beginning their feast with any two Mediterranean-inspired entrées, such as marinated lamb skewers; mussels with spicy white wine sauce; antipasto; or meatballs in tomato sauce. Tingle tastebuds with any of the freshly-prepared mains from the menu, like penne with eggplant, basil and feta cheese; lamb shank with saffron risotto; roast barramundi fillet, tomato and shallots; prosciutto, rocket, apple and parmesan salad with balsamic dressing; or succulent scotch fillet with mushroom sauce. The unforgettable tasting trip concludes with a lip-smacking panna cotta or semifreddo dessert each.
